A New Way to Move Goods
Drone delivery uses unmanned aircraft to transport goods from one location to another without a pilot travelling onboard. Depending on the application, a drone could carry a parcel from a distribution facility to a designated delivery point, transport supplies between business premises or reach locations where conventional road access is difficult.
A typical journey involves preparing and securing the goods, loading them onto the drone and following a planned and authorised flight route. The delivery can then be completed at an appropriate landing area, drop-off point, secure locker or other designated location.
The key difference is the route itself.
Instead of navigating roads, junctions and traffic, drones can travel through the air along carefully planned routes. For certain deliveries, this could create a more direct and potentially faster connection between two locations.

Beyond the Last Mile
One of the most interesting aspects of drone technology is its potential to change more than doorstep deliveries.
The concept of middle-mile logistics is also gaining attention. Rather than transporting goods directly to individual customers, drones could potentially move items between warehouses, distribution centres, industrial facilities, ports and other commercial locations.
This could create a more connected supply chain in which different transport methods work together.
For example, a larger vehicle could transport a significant quantity of goods to a regional facility, while drones could then handle selected smaller or urgent movements between nearby sites.
The result would not be an entirely drone-based logistics system, but a more flexible combination of transport options.
Safety in the Skies
As drone use expands, safety remains one of the most important considerations.
Commercial drone operations need to take account of people, buildings, roads, other aircraft and the wider airspace environment. Flight routes, operating conditions and delivery procedures all need to be carefully considered.
Businesses exploring drone delivery may need to assess factors such as:
- The type and weight of the payload
- Flight routes and operating areas
- Weather conditions
- Take-off and landing locations
- Airspace restrictions
- Communication and control systems
- Emergency procedures
- The security of goods during flight and delivery
These considerations are essential to ensuring that drone technology can develop responsibly alongside existing aviation and transport networks.
Understanding UK Drone Regulations
The use of drones in the UK is governed by rules designed to protect people, property and other airspace users.
The Civil Aviation Authority (CAA) oversees drone regulations, with requirements varying according to factors such as the drone’s size, weight, capabilities, location and intended operation.
Operators may need to meet registration and competency requirements and follow applicable operational restrictions. More complex commercial activities, particularly those involving larger drones or flights beyond the operator’s direct visual observation, may require additional permissions or authorisation.
The UK Drone Code also provides guidance for safe and responsible drone use.
For businesses, understanding these requirements will be an important part of deciding whether drone delivery is suitable for their operations. The technology may be innovative, but its use must always fit within the UK’s aviation framework.
The Challenges Still to Overcome
Despite the potential, drone delivery is not without its challenges.
Weather Conditions
The UK’s changeable weather can present operational difficulties. Wind, rain and poor visibility may affect flight safety and reliability, making weather management an important consideration.
Payload Limitations
Drones are generally designed to carry specific payload weights. This means they are currently more suited to lightweight and compact goods than large or heavy consignments.
Infrastructure Requirements
A successful drone network needs more than aircraft. Businesses may also require suitable landing zones, charging facilities, secure collection points and supporting digital infrastructure.
Regulation and Airspace
As the number of commercial drones increases, managing their use within existing airspace will remain a key challenge. Regulation needs to support innovation while maintaining high standards of safety.
Public Confidence
The wider adoption of drones will also depend on public acceptance. Concerns around noise, privacy, safety and the increased presence of aircraft in populated areas will need to be considered.
Will Drones Replace Delivery Vans and Lorries?
For most businesses, drones are unlikely to replace traditional transport completely.
Vans and lorries remain essential for moving larger quantities of goods, carrying heavier loads and completing multiple deliveries along established routes. They offer flexibility that drones cannot currently match for many everyday logistics requirements.
Instead, drones are more likely to work alongside conventional transport.
The future could involve a combination of vehicles and aircraft, with each being used where it is most effective. Larger vehicles could continue handling bulk transportation, while drones could support smaller, urgent or specialist deliveries.
This approach could allow businesses to build logistics networks that are more responsive without abandoning the infrastructure they already rely on.
